shiro授权-JSP标签方式

1.引入标签

<%@ taglib prefix="shiro" uri="http://shiro.apache.org/tags" %>

2.十种标签的含义

  1. guest 标签:访问客看到的内容
  2. user标签:登录后(记住我)看到的内容
  3. authenticated:认证后能看到的内容
  4. notAuthenticated:未认证能看到的内容
  5. principal:显示身份
  6. hasRole:有了此角色才看到的内容
  7. lacksRole:缺省角色看到的内容
  8. hasAnyRoles:角色满足任何一个角色
  9. hasPermission:有了此权限看到的内容
  10. lacksPermission:缺省权限看到的内容

3.示例:


    你已经认证通过啦

    欢迎您:
    
所拥有的角色:admin
拥有其中一个角色:admin or abc
未拥有的角色:admin2
拥有的权限:role:create
未拥有的权限:menu:create

 

你可能感兴趣的:(shiro,shiro)